2004 mustang gt manual clunking when turning steering wheel to the right

  

0
Topic starter

Hey scotty so i have a 2004 mustang gt with a manual transmission, recently my car started to make a clunking noise when i turn my steering wheel to the right(it kind of sounds like a spring but u can feel it on the steering wheel). I already replaced the sway bar bushings, end links, rack and pinion bushings and the power steering fluid and the suspension springs aren't touching anything what can it be?
